Northwestern Hosts Sioux Falls in Final 2009 Home Game

Oct 27, 2009

Northwestern (5-10-1, 3-7 GPAC) takes on Sioux Falls (9-6-1, 7-2-1 GPAC) today in a pivotal soccer match at DeValois Stadium.

Northwestern fell at Dakota Wesleyan in their last match, on Oct. 21st, by the score of 2-0. Northwestern gave up two first half goals and couldn’t find the back of the net, and fell to 10th place in the GPAC standings. The top eight GPAC teams move on to the conference tournament. Aaron O’Brien led the team with four shots. Northwestern outshot DWU 13-12 in the match. 

Tonight is senior night, where we would like to honor the three senior soccer players; Jordan Born, Aaron O’Brien, and Tyler Sytsma.

Jordan Born has played in 70 career games and made three goals and registered five assists. Born has made 66 shots.

Aaron O’Brien has played in 75 games in his career, scoring 27 goals and making 11 assists. He is second all time in goals and points scored. With three shots, O’Brien will have made 200 shots in his career. He has ten game winning goals. O’Brien has twice been named a honorable mention GPAC player and last yer was named 2nd Team All-GPAC.

Tyler Sytsma has played in 76 games at Northwestern and has made three assists as a defender. Sytsma was named 2nd Team All-GPAC as a freshman and was 1st Team All-GPAC as a sophomore and junior, including All-American honorable mention honors as a sophomore.
